What is Alkindi Sprinkle ?
Alkindi Sprinkle (hydrocortisone) is an oral granule formulation of hydrocortisone, specifically designed for use in children with adrenal insufficiency, including the rare condition congenital adrenal hyperplasia. This pediatric medication is FDA-approved for infants, children, and adolescents, offering a precise dosing option that can be tailored to the specific needs of young patients. Alkindi Sprinkle's granules are designed to be sprinkled over soft food, facilitating ease of administration and improving compliance in pediatric populations.

- Keep all medicine out of the reach of children. Never share your medicine with anyone.
- Your doctor will do lab tests at regular visits to check on the effects of this medicine. Keep all appointments.
- Tell any doctor or dentist who treats you that you are using this medicine. This medicine may affect certain medical test results.
- Tell your doctor if you are pregnant or breastfeeding, or if you have kidney disease, liver disease (including cirrhosis), cancer, diabetes, high blood pressure, depression or mental health problems, digestive problems (including ulcer, colitis, diverticulitis), myasthenia gravis, osteoporosis, pheochromocytoma (adrenal tumor), thyroid problems, tuberculosis, or any type of infection. Tell your doctor if you had a surgery.
- This medicine may cause the following problems: Eye or vision problems, including cataracts, glaucoma, central serous chorioretinopathyHigh blood pressureThinning of the bones (osteoporosis) or slow growth in childrenIncreased risk of adrenal gland problems, including Cushing syndromeChanges in mood or behaviorTumor lysis syndrome
- Not giving enough, or stopping this medicine, or switching from other hydrocortisone medicine may cause serious adrenal gland problems (including adrenal crisis).
- This medicine may cause you to get infections more easily. Tell your doctor if you have any type of infection before you start treatment. Avoid people who are sick or have infections. If you are exposed to chickenpox or measles, tell your doctor right away.
- This medicine may raise your blood sugar level, especially in people with diabetes.
- Do not stop using this medicine suddenly. Your doctor will need to slowly decrease your dose before you stop it completely.
